Camden Property Trust (NYSE:CPT) Initiates Share Repurchase Plan

Camden Property Trust (NYSE:CPTGet Free Report) announced that its board has authorized a share buyback plan on Thursday, February 5th, RTT News reports. The company plans to repurchase $600.00 million in shares. This repurchase authorization authorizes the real estate investment trust to repurchase up to 5.2% of its stock through open market purchases. Stock repurchase plans are usually a sign that the company’s leadership believes its stock is undervalued.

Camden Property Trust (NYSE:CPTG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, February 5th. The real estate investment trust reported $1.76 EPS for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.73 by $0.03. Camden Property Trust had a net margin of 17.15% and a return on equity of 5.75%. The business had revenue of $396.08 million during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$393.05 million. During the same period last year, the company posted $1.73 earnings per share. The business’s quarterly revenue was up 1.2% on a year-over-year basis. Camden Property Trust has set its Q1 2026 guidance at 1.640-1.680 EPS and its FY 2026 guidance at 6.600-6.900 EPS. As a group, sell-side analysts anticipate that Camden Property Trust will post 6.76 EPS for the current year.

Camden Property Trust Announces Dividend

The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Friday, January 16th. Investors of record on Wednesday, December 17th were paid a dividend of $1.05 per share. This represents a $4.20 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 3.9%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Wednesday, December 17th. Camden Property Trust’s dividend payout ratio is 170.04%.

Camden Property Trust Company Profile

Camden Property Trust is a publicly traded real estate investment trust (REIT) specializing in the ownership, development and management of multifamily residential communities across the United States. The company’s core business activities include acquiring land for new construction, overseeing the design and development of garden-style and mid-rise apartment communities, and providing ongoing property management services. Camden’s asset management team focuses on maintaining high occupancy levels, resident satisfaction and operational efficiency through consistent leasing, maintenance and community engagement programs.

Camden’s portfolio encompasses a geographically diversified mix of properties located primarily in high-growth Sun Belt and major metropolitan markets.
